The History and Origins of Connemara Ponies
The history of Connemara ponies can be traced back to the rugged and breathtaking region of Connemara in County Galway, Ireland. These ponies have a captivating blend of Arabian, Thoroughbred, and Andalusian bloodlines, which gives them their refined features and athletic abilities. The breed’s origins can be attributed to the need for a hardy and versatile pony in the harsh Irish landscape.
During the 19th century, Connemara ponies were primarily used for work on farms, transportation, and as trustworthy companions for children. However, their exceptional qualities soon gained recognition, leading to an increase in their popularity and demand worldwide.
In the early 20th century, Connemara ponies made their way to various parts of the world, including Limpopo, South Africa. The breed’s adaptability to different environments and their ability to thrive in challenging conditions made them an excellent choice for horse breeders in Limpopo.

The Unique Characteristics and Traits of Connemara Ponies
Connemara ponies have a set of unique characteristics and traits that distinguish them from other breeds. Their compact build, combined with their height ranging from 13 to 14.2 hands, allows them to navigate various terrains with ease. These ponies possess strong, surefooted qualities, making them agile and capable of maneuvering mountainous landscapes.
The Connemara’s natural jumping ability is particularly impressive. The breed exhibits excellent scope and technique, making them highly sought after in the show jumping arena. Additionally, Connemara ponies possess remarkable stamina, resilience, and soundness, which enables them to excel in endurance riding and cross-country events.
Though Connemara ponies are renowned for their athleticism, they also possess a gentle and affectionate nature. Their kind temperament, coupled with their intelligence and willingness to please, makes them suitable for riders of all ages, especially children. This innate quality makes them ideal family ponies and beloved companions.
